New Multimedia Redirection upgrades on Azure Virtual Desktop are now in public preview

This post has been republished via RSS; it originally appeared at: New blog articles in Microsoft Tech Community.

We are happy to announce new upgrades to Multimedia Redirection (MMR) on Azure Virtual Desktop are now in public preview. Now you can enjoy a smoother video playback experience while watching videos in your Azure Virtual Desktop browser. These updates allow MMR to work on more websites such as Facebook, IMBD, YouTube and Fox Sports. Both Microsoft Edge and Google Chrome support the new multimedia redirection video upgrades. In addition to working on more websites, users now have access to more media controls.

Getting started 

To enjoy the Multimedia Redirection upgrades, the latest MSI installer is required. Please refer to Multimedia Redirection for Azure Virtual Desktop on how to set up Multimedia Redirection.  

For known good websites that work with MMR, please check the list here. 

Multimedia Redirection upgrades are also available on Windows 365. For more information go to https://aka.ms/W365MMRBlog.
